This week starts with one of the funniest takeaways from the World Cup as thousands of European visitors discover America for the first time. They fall in love with free refills, giant portions, Costco samples, and air conditioning—only to discover that too much of a good thing comes with heartburn, summer colds, and a few extra pounds.
Then the crew tackles a story about a wealthy couple living in a 9,000-square-foot mansion who become convinced that adding one more luxury room will finally make them happy. Instead, the project turns into an expensive nightmare that damages both their home and their peace of mind.
The conversation leads to one of the oldest lessons in Scripture. King Solomon had unlimited money, unlimited pleasure, unlimited success, and unlimited opportunities to chase happiness. After trying it all, he reached one unforgettable conclusion: nothing under the sun could satisfy the human heart apart from God.
